T-rex Claw KO-074 Tyrannosaurus rex, better known simply as T. rex, was first discovered in 1900 and described by Dr. Henry Fairfield Osborn in 1905. T. rex is one of the most popular dinosaurs known. The debate continues to this day whether this dinosaur was a predator or a scavenger, but in any case, this animal was one of the largest meat-eating dinosaurs ever to have lived in North America. Our Bone ClonesŪ replica was cast from an original pes or foot claw discovered in the late cretaceous deposits of the Hell Creek Formation of Montana.
